After almost 100 years of trading, a Leicester-based dairy product and ice-cream manufacturer has fallen into administration due to rising supply costs.
Rossa Dairy Products, which specialises in Italian-style ice cream and yogurts, has called in Begbies Traynor to act as administrators and a buyer is currently being sought for the firm's assets.
Begbies Traynor said that there are already several potential purchasers who have submitted expressions of interest in restarting production at the Meynell Road site, which ceased trading just before Christmas.
Joint administrator, Ravi Sembi, said, "We still have three interested parties looking at the assets, since this is an asset-only sale. But they are all interested in the possibility of taking on the site lease and restarting production."
Mr Sembi added that Rossa Dairy Products would not be sold as a going concern, but that a buyer would find the site suitable to restart production.
"It's a ready-made operation for the right buyer to step in and get things going again without too much further investment," Mr Sembi told Foodmanufacture.co.uk.
Originally called R. Rossa & Sons when it first opened in 1996, the firm was renamed Rossa Dairy Products following a buy out in November 2007 following a previous rescue from administration. At one time, the firm employed 30 staff and supplied mainly wholesale customers, but staff numbers fell to 19 last year, and all have now been made redundant.
